FYI, you can drop any trip with a PB day not just the same matching number of days. I had 2 PB days and dropped a 4 day, the first 2 days were 7+ so I got 14:46 for the 2 PB days and picked up an easy 3 day over the footprint worth 15:45. 3 days worked for 30:31. If you are using PB(s) for pay find a front loaded trip.

This is good intel, but just a little outdated. The new hotness is you can use just one payback day at a time if you want, just have to communicate it with scheduling on the online form on deltanet. The value of this is ridiculous compared to the old way. If on an international fleet you can turn every PB day into 10-12 hours+ vs the old way, which required you to use as many PB days as you had up to the length of the trip. Second day of intl trip is usually zero, so if you had two PB days, you’d get one big day and one zero. Now both can be YUGE. Works good for domestic sharpshooting as well.
So if a GS pays double above the lesser of the ALV or 75hrs, why does my timecard say "REG G/S TRIGGER: 72:00."?

The ALV is 80.
Quote: So if a GS pays double above the lesser of the ALV or 75hrs, why does my timecard say "REG G/S TRIGGER: 72:00."?

The ALV is 80.
I think LOA 20-04 permanently set the GS trigger at the lesser of 72 hours or ALV minus five (5).
